Job description

 

Role purpose

 

  • Quality Management & Oversight
    • Lead Syngenta India's in-process quality management system
    • Oversee seed sampling operations across dryers and storage units
    • Conduct quality inspections at CTPs and dryer facilities
    • Provide technical support for customer complaint investigations
    • Ensure alignment with corporate quality policies and objectives

 

  • Quality Standards & Compliance
  • Drive adherence to Syngenta seed quality specifications
  • Monitor and maintain quality standards across: Physical characteristics, Physiological parameters, Genetic purity and Sanitary requirements
  • Ensure customer quality expectations are consistently met

Accountabilities

  • Effectively communicate quality goals, metrics, and feedback to drive team performance and maintain high standards. Collaborate across departments to establish and maintain robust product quality standards while fostering strong cross-functional relationships.
  • Develop, review, and implement comprehensive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s) and Work Instructions (WIs) for Quality Assurance processes, ensuring thorough documentation and support across all functions. Regularly enhance these procedures to optimize operational performance.
  • Coordinate seamlessly with Plant Operations teams, including Parent & Commercial Seeds, Processing, and Inventory & Warehousing departments to ensure quality alignment. Lead customer complaint investigations, conducting thorough RCA and implementing CAPA while supporting all involved functions.
  • Deliver accurate and timely quality information through the SAP system, promoting a strong culture of reporting and transparency. Maintain unwavering focus on achieving zero defect delivery in Commercial and Parent Seeds operations while striving for higher recoveries and elimination of quality losses.
  • Ensure timely operations aligned with business plans while proactively identifying and addressing safety concerns. Drive strict adherence to policies, procedures, and regulations across the team.
  • Lead talent management initiatives, including training programs and performance evaluations. Identify and provide quality-related training, tools, and techniques to enhance team capabilities. Define clear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) for quality function roles and participate in conducting performance evaluations, including oversight of third-party assessments.
  • Measure and effectively communicate team progress against established goals and KPIs while establishing robust reporting and feedback mechanisms for Quality Assurance programs. Drive continuous improvement initiatives to enhance overall quality performance.
